2020-11-16 20:03:12 +01:00
|
|
|
PKCS7 Signed Data Parse Pass SHA256 #1
|
2022-09-14 17:51:51 +02:00
|
|
|
depends_on:MBEDTLS_SHA256_C:MBEDTLS_RSA_C
|
|
|
|
pkcs7_parse:"data_files/pkcs7_data_cert_signed_sha256.der":MBEDTLS_PKCS7_SIGNED_DATA
|
2020-11-16 20:03:12 +01:00
|
|
|
|
|
|
|
PKCS7 Signed Data Parse Pass SHA1 #2
|
2022-09-14 17:51:51 +02:00
|
|
|
depends_on:MBEDTLS_SHA1_C:MBEDTLS_SHA256_C:MBEDTLS_RSA_C
|
|
|
|
pkcs7_parse:"data_files/pkcs7_data_cert_signed_sha1.der":MBEDTLS_PKCS7_SIGNED_DATA
|
2020-11-16 20:03:12 +01:00
|
|
|
|
|
|
|
PKCS7 Signed Data Parse Pass Without CERT #3
|
2022-02-25 18:54:34 +01:00
|
|
|
depends_on:MBEDTLS_SHA256_C
|
2022-09-14 17:51:51 +02:00
|
|
|
pkcs7_parse:"data_files/pkcs7_data_without_cert_signed.der":MBEDTLS_PKCS7_SIGNED_DATA
|
2020-11-16 20:03:12 +01:00
|
|
|
|
|
|
|
PKCS7 Signed Data Parse Fail with multiple certs #4
|
2022-09-14 17:51:51 +02:00
|
|
|
depends_on:MBEDTLS_SHA256_C:MBEDTLS_RSA_C
|
2022-09-14 21:44:03 +02:00
|
|
|
pkcs7_parse:"data_files/pkcs7_data_multiple_certs_signed.der":MBEDTLS_ERR_PKCS7_FEATURE_UNAVAILABLE
|
2020-11-16 20:03:12 +01:00
|
|
|
|
|
|
|
PKCS7 Signed Data Parse Fail with corrupted cert #5
|
2022-09-14 17:51:51 +02:00
|
|
|
depends_on:MBEDTLS_SHA256_C:MBEDTLS_RSA_C
|
|
|
|
pkcs7_parse:"data_files/pkcs7_data_signed_badcert.der":MBEDTLS_ERR_PKCS7_INVALID_CERT
|
2020-11-16 20:03:12 +01:00
|
|
|
|
|
|
|
PKCS7 Signed Data Parse Fail with corrupted signer info #6
|
2022-09-14 17:51:51 +02:00
|
|
|
depends_on:MBEDTLS_SHA256_C:MBEDTLS_RSA_C
|
|
|
|
pkcs7_parse:"data_files/pkcs7_data_signed_badsigner.der":MBEDTLS_ERROR_ADD(MBEDTLS_ERR_PKCS7_INVALID_SIGNER_INFO,MBEDTLS_ERR_ASN1_UNEXPECTED_TAG)
|
2020-11-16 20:03:12 +01:00
|
|
|
|
|
|
|
PKCS7 Signed Data Parse Fail Version other than 1 #7
|
2022-02-25 18:54:34 +01:00
|
|
|
depends_on:MBEDTLS_SHA256_C
|
2022-09-14 17:51:51 +02:00
|
|
|
pkcs7_parse:"data_files/pkcs7_data_cert_signed_v2.der":MBEDTLS_ERR_PKCS7_INVALID_VERSION
|
2020-11-16 20:03:12 +01:00
|
|
|
|
|
|
|
PKCS7 Signed Data Parse Fail Encrypted Content #8
|
2022-02-25 18:54:34 +01:00
|
|
|
depends_on:MBEDTLS_SHA256_C
|
2022-09-14 17:51:51 +02:00
|
|
|
pkcs7_parse:"data_files/pkcs7_data_cert_encrypted.der":MBEDTLS_ERR_PKCS7_FEATURE_UNAVAILABLE
|
2020-11-16 20:03:12 +01:00
|
|
|
|
|
|
|
PKCS7 Signed Data Verification Pass SHA256 #9
|
2022-02-25 18:54:34 +01:00
|
|
|
depends_on:MBEDTLS_SHA256_C
|
2022-09-14 17:51:51 +02:00
|
|
|
pkcs7_verify:"data_files/pkcs7_data_cert_signed_sha256.der":"data_files/pkcs7-rsa-sha256-1.der":"data_files/pkcs7_data.bin":0:0
|
2020-11-16 20:03:12 +01:00
|
|
|
|
|
|
|
PKCS7 Signed Data Verification Pass SHA256 #9.1
|
2022-02-25 18:54:34 +01:00
|
|
|
depends_on:MBEDTLS_SHA256_C
|
2022-09-14 17:51:51 +02:00
|
|
|
pkcs7_verify:"data_files/pkcs7_data_cert_signed_sha256.der":"data_files/pkcs7-rsa-sha256-1.der":"data_files/pkcs7_data.bin":MBEDTLS_MD_SHA256:0
|
2020-11-16 20:03:12 +01:00
|
|
|
|
|
|
|
PKCS7 Signed Data Verification Pass SHA1 #10
|
2022-02-25 18:54:34 +01:00
|
|
|
depends_on:MBEDTLS_SHA1_C:MBEDTLS_SHA256_C
|
2022-09-14 17:51:51 +02:00
|
|
|
pkcs7_verify:"data_files/pkcs7_data_cert_signed_sha1.der":"data_files/pkcs7-rsa-sha256-1.der":"data_files/pkcs7_data.bin":0:0
|
2020-11-16 20:03:12 +01:00
|
|
|
|
|
|
|
PKCS7 Signed Data Verification Pass SHA512 #11
|
2022-02-25 18:54:34 +01:00
|
|
|
depends_on:MBEDTLS_SHA512_C:MBEDTLS_SHA256_C
|
2022-09-14 17:51:51 +02:00
|
|
|
pkcs7_verify:"data_files/pkcs7_data_cert_signed_sha512.der":"data_files/pkcs7-rsa-sha256-1.der":"data_files/pkcs7_data.bin":0:0
|
2020-11-16 20:03:12 +01:00
|
|
|
|
|
|
|
PKCS7 Signed Data Verification Fail because of different certificate #12
|
2022-02-25 18:54:34 +01:00
|
|
|
depends_on:MBEDTLS_SHA256_C
|
2022-09-14 17:51:51 +02:00
|
|
|
pkcs7_verify:"data_files/pkcs7_data_cert_signed_sha256.der":"data_files/pkcs7-rsa-sha256-2.der":"data_files/pkcs7_data.bin":0:MBEDTLS_ERR_RSA_VERIFY_FAILED
|
2020-11-16 20:03:12 +01:00
|
|
|
|
|
|
|
PKCS7 Signed Data Verification Fail because of different data hash #13
|
2022-02-25 18:54:34 +01:00
|
|
|
depends_on:MBEDTLS_SHA256_C
|
2022-09-14 17:51:51 +02:00
|
|
|
pkcs7_verify:"data_files/pkcs7_data_cert_signed_sha256.der":"data_files/pkcs7-rsa-sha256-1.der":"data_files/pkcs7_data_1.bin":0:MBEDTLS_ERR_RSA_VERIFY_FAILED
|
2020-11-16 20:03:12 +01:00
|
|
|
|
|
|
|
PKCS7 Signed Data Parse Failure Corrupt signerInfo.issuer #15.1
|
2022-02-25 18:54:34 +01:00
|
|
|
depends_on:MBEDTLS_SHA256_C
|
2022-09-14 17:51:51 +02:00
|
|
|
pkcs7_parse:"data_files/pkcs7_signerInfo_issuer_invalid_size.der":MBEDTLS_ERR_PKCS7_INVALID_SIGNER_INFO
|
2020-11-16 20:03:12 +01:00
|
|
|
|
|
|
|
PKCS7 Signed Data Parse Failure Corrupt signerInfo.serial #15.2
|
2022-02-25 18:54:34 +01:00
|
|
|
depends_on:MBEDTLS_SHA256_C
|
2022-09-14 17:51:51 +02:00
|
|
|
pkcs7_parse:"data_files/pkcs7_signerInfo_serial_invalid_size.der":MBEDTLS_ERR_PKCS7_INVALID_SIGNER_INFO
|
2020-12-14 23:44:49 +01:00
|
|
|
|
2022-11-27 21:28:31 +01:00
|
|
|
pkcs7_get_signers_info_set error handling (6213931373035520)
|
2022-11-28 21:30:04 +01:00
|
|
|
depends_on:MBEDTLS_RIPEMD160_C
|
2022-11-27 21:28:31 +01:00
|
|
|
pkcs7_parse:"data_files/pkcs7_get_signers_info_set-missing_free-fuzz_pkcs7-6213931373035520.der":MBEDTLS_ERR_PKCS7_INVALID_SIGNER_INFO + MBEDTLS_ERR_ASN1_UNEXPECTED_TAG
|
|
|
|
|
2022-11-27 22:02:10 +01:00
|
|
|
pkcs7_get_signers_info_set error handling (4541044530479104)
|
2022-11-28 21:30:04 +01:00
|
|
|
depends_on:MBEDTLS_RIPEMD160_C
|
2022-11-27 22:02:10 +01:00
|
|
|
pkcs7_parse:"data_files/pkcs7_get_signers_info_set-missing_free-fuzz_pkcs7-6213931373035520.der":MBEDTLS_ERR_PKCS7_INVALID_SIGNER_INFO + MBEDTLS_ERR_ASN1_UNEXPECTED_TAG
|
|
|
|
|
2020-12-14 23:44:49 +01:00
|
|
|
PKCS7 Only Signed Data Parse Pass #15
|
2022-09-14 17:51:51 +02:00
|
|
|
depends_on:MBEDTLS_SHA256_C:MBEDTLS_RSA_C
|
|
|
|
pkcs7_parse:"data_files/pkcs7_data_cert_signeddata_sha256.der":MBEDTLS_PKCS7_SIGNED_DATA
|
2020-09-02 06:48:45 +02:00
|
|
|
|
|
|
|
PKCS7 Signed Data Verify with multiple signers #16
|
|
|
|
depends_on:MBEDTLS_SHA256_C
|
2022-09-14 17:51:51 +02:00
|
|
|
pkcs7_verify_multiple_signers:"data_files/pkcs7_data_multiple_signed.der":"data_files/pkcs7-rsa-sha256-1.crt":"data_files/pkcs7-rsa-sha256-2.crt":"data_files/pkcs7_data.bin":0:0
|
2022-07-14 23:24:59 +02:00
|
|
|
|
|
|
|
PKCS7 Signed Data Hash Verify with multiple signers #17
|
|
|
|
depends_on:MBEDTLS_SHA256_C
|
2022-09-14 17:51:51 +02:00
|
|
|
pkcs7_verify_multiple_signers:"data_files/pkcs7_data_multiple_signed.der":"data_files/pkcs7-rsa-sha256-1.crt":"data_files/pkcs7-rsa-sha256-2.crt":"data_files/pkcs7_data.bin":MBEDTLS_MD_SHA256:0
|